2021 TRAINING CAMP The Ravens returned to public practices as they once again opened their gates for Training Camp at the Under Armour Performance Center. The 2021 Training Camp featured 12 free/open practices at the team’s Owings Mills facility with the ability to host nearly 1,000 fans per day. In addition to the general public, the team hosted numerous groups from the Baltimore community, as well as honorary special guests. Training camp community groups included Athletes Serving Athletes, Casey Cares Foundation, LEVEL Up Leadership Academy, Girl Scouts, Ronald McDonald House Charities of Baltimore and Special Olympics Maryland, among various other youth groups and nonprofit organizations.

The different groups had a private section reserved to enjoy practice and cheer on the Ravens. In addition to featured booths showcasing team programs including Ravens Rise, the team's youth and high school football outreach initiative and Purple, the exclusive space for female fans to connect over their love of Ravens football, the organization honored active and retired military members with a featured military appreciation tent. On July 31, the Ravens continued the long-standing tradition of hosting a free/open practice to nearly 24,000 fans at M&T Bank Stadium, which featured the organization’s annual fireworks celebration and laser show.

IN OUR COMMUNITY

7/8 DE Calais Campbell donated $30,000 to his alma mater, South High School, (Denver, Co.), to help change the team mascot from the Rebels to the Ravens. The money will be used to renovate the gym flooring and purchase new uniforms.

7/10 For the third year, QB Lamar Jackson hosted his annual “Fun Day with LJ” through his Forever Dreamers Foundation. Jackson hosted the two-day event for over 1,000 South Florida youth.

7/17 S Chuck Clark’s 36 & Co. Community Foundation

supported the Suffolk, Virginia community as he donated school supplies for his inaugural “Drive Thru, Back 2 School Drive.”
